Daniela Jentsch (Fuessen, GER) finished 4-5 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Jentsch lost
8-2 to Anna Kubeskova (Prague, CZE), then responded with a 8-7 win over Federica Apollonio (Cortina d'Ampezzo, ITA). Jentsch won 8-5 against Anne Malmi (Hyvinkaa, FIN). Jentsch went on to lose 5-4 against Anna Hasselborg (Sundbyberg, SWE). Jentsch responded with a 7-6 win over Kristin Moen Skaslien (Oslo, NOR). Jentsch went on to lose 8-6 against Eve Muirhead (Perth, SCO). Jentsch responded with a 9-3 win over Lene Nielsen (Hvidovre, DEN). Jentsch went on to lose 6-4 against Victorya Moiseeva (Kaliningrad, RUS). Jentsch lost 7-4 to Binia Feltscher (Flims, SUI) in their final qualifying round match.
 
Jentsch earned 6.410 world rankings points for their preliminary round wins, dropping 1 spots on the World Ranking Standings into 56th place overall with 95.029 total points. Jentsch ranks 80th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 28.668 points earned so far this season.
